After “The Second Opium War”, according to the treaty the missionaries started to publicly preach in Shandong province on a large scale. One notable feature is missions produced a great amount of missionary cases in the late of the 19 th century. Such a situation was evident in Shandong.The large of missionary cases became a precursor of the Boxer Movement have caused wide ly concern and greatly discussions. The Boxer Movement was always interpreted in new meanings with the development of the times and the social changes. Today how to define and evaluate it still has a major value and also significance in the future. This is particularly relevant to the frequently economic and cultural communication between C hina and the West, the historical development track of C hina from the traditional to the modern times, the meaning of the nation-state and so on.This article focuses on the missionary cases problem that cause diplomatic in Shandong during the Boxer rebellion. Missionaries and ministers used to write to Qing Government charged them with their C hinese believers suffer from extortion by means of violence and intimidation, so reported the list of extortion and put forward the various requirements. Based on the above reasons, the economic disputes between Chinese believers and others raised such intervention between C hina and foreign countries defined Extortion Cases in this paper. Quite a considerable number of cases not only provide the most directly internal situation about the conflict but also included the development and affected factors of the Boxer Movement. Using statistics method, this thesis will roundly inspect and quantitative analysis Extortion Cases during the movement.This article reviews the history of Christianity being spread to Shandong before the movement, it is briefly analyzed the reasons of early missionary cases and whatabout connection between a large scale conflict and Anti-C hurch. The cases of prep Movement can reflect that initial process of contradictions and running between the church and rural people in Shandong. As time develops, the contradictions had became one of the basic elements of the uprising, exert influence whether strong or weak.Secondly, the paper quantitative analysis on Extortion Cases and summarized characteristics of the cases based on historical materials. It involves quantitative characters of cases, distribution, allegations, development situations and affected factors, etc. The paper compared similarities and differences between the prep cases and the cases during movement. Based on analysis and synthesis,analysis reality and causes of the cases so that promote mysterious to be uncovered. There are many unrealistic among the cases. This happens for many reasons, canard and banditry were the important reasons. It also due to missionaries and believers misrepresented, exaggerated or distorted the loss. Actually in order to seek protect and a government pension as many as possible, these behaviors could not be done without the Western churches. Extortion Cases during the movement had an extremely negative effect on loss of property and life, social order and etc. Although the wealthy have an major wealth losses, the ordinary missionary believers and villagers suffered from the more serious impact for their poverty.At last, it analyzed how China and foreign countries carried on negotiation about Extortion Cases at that time. The method and process of negotiation were important steps for the movement’s occur and outcome. The Q ing Government and foreign countries have different legal intellection on comprehended the cases, they cannot reach an agreement in the process of dealing with the cases. The reasons behind the problem are worth our reflection and exploration. The vigorous movement end up with the Boxer indemnity and punished to the Boxers. But the movement has a far-reaching influence on the course of modernization in C hina as well as on the awakening of national consciousness. Based on Extortion Cases data analysis,the author attempts to find the significant influences involved in the Boxer Movement breaks out and puts forward personal views.
